Where is it

Located on Grace Bay Beach on Providenciales. Transfer time from airport: approximately 15 minutes.

Hotel information

All studios and suites feature a balcony or terrace, air conditioning and ceiling fans, flat screen TV with US and international channels, laptop-size safe and a kitchenette equipped with a microwave, small refrigerator, sink and small appliances, iron and ironing board. Garden Studios feature views of the pool or garden, bathroom with shower, and 1 king-size bed, sleeping maximum 2 people.


All Inclusive: inclusive of all meals at any of the resort’s restaurants. Unlimited domestic and premium beverages at any of the resort's restaurants, bar and swim up pool bar. All taxes and service charges. In-room fridge stocked with water, soft drinks and beer. 24-hour snack stations. All Inclusive access to sister resort Blue Haven (dinner reservations required) with a complimentary shuttle between the two resorts. Complimentary Kids Club and Fun Pals programme. Complimentary WiFi throughout the resort. Free use of non-motorised water sports including water trampoline, snorkelling, kayaks, sail boats and stand up paddle boards. 24-hour fitness room. All Inclusive does not include room service, retail store purchases, spa treatments or massages, motorised water sports, diving, airport transfers or tours.

Black Rock Grill (al fresco a la carte evening dining), Asú (casual buffet restaurant by the pool with indoor and outdoor seaing), Fish Deck (beachfront dining with a variety of fresh seafood and a la carte options), Dragon Orchid Sushi (a la carte serving sushi and Asian small plates, open for dinner), Food Truck Stop (consisting of 3 food trucks, offering cocktails and blended drinks. Tacos and Ceviche, and BBQ fare). Rumba Beach Bar, Swim-Up Pool Bar, and Coconut Bar. Use of restaurants and bars at sister resort, Blue Haven.

Large lagoon-style swimming pool. All Inclusive water sports activities, including stand up paddle boarding, kayaking, hobie cats, and use of snorkel gear. Additional activities (including sailing lessons and boat rides) are available at an additional cost. Provo Golf Club* located a 10-minute drive from the resort. Shopping boutique. The Elevate Spa* (treatments including massages, facials, body treatments and nail services). Caicos Dream Tours*. Kids club. Exercise room.

Complimentary WiFi throughout the resort. Complimentary shuttle to and from sister resort Blue Haven. 24-hour front desk.

*Denotes local charge.

I read reviews for many months and have been to many all-inclusive resorts in the Caribbean. This resort is just mediocre. Little value for the money we spent. This was our first trip to Turks and Caicos and the weather was not good. We stayed late April 2024. T Positives We stayed in a standard garden room. It was not updated but very comfortable and clean. Resort was easy to navigate because it has a small footprint. The best food option is the Jerk Chicken from the lady cooking near the beach. The lady cooking does a great job and is very personable. Negatives Food for the most part was below average in quality. You need to follow the calendar that you are given at check in. It shows the days that the restaurants are open and closed. The buffet felt more like a cafeteria. I was unlucky our first night and got very sick after eating dinner at the buffet. At breakfast there was one cooking station. There were no made to order waffles or hot pancakes just an omelet station. If you had the waffles or pancakes from the self-serve, they were warm not hot. To get a reservation for the Black Rock, Fish Deck and Fire and Ice you must stay up until midnight or get up very early morning that day to reserve dinner at a decent time. We visited both Black Rock and the Fish Deck twice. Each time they were both a hit and a miss. Food quality and service was not consistent. I suggest you cut into your food before eating to make sure the food is cooked properly. We were also able to eat at Fire and Ice at the Blue Haven. Unfortunately, the dinner lasted more than 2.5 hrs. We happened to be seated near a party of sixteen. It was clear that the staff could not handle both regular tables and the small party. Almost every food place missed something that was ordered. Either the whole meal, part of the meal or a drink. There were a lot of crying babies and small children at both the beach, restaurants, and pool. Many more kids than we expected. There was nonexistent drink service at the beach. Chair cushions on the beach were in dire need of replacement. Very uncomfortable. The padding was shot, and the straps were no longer there to hold the pad. Off the beach there is one bathroom with two stalls for everyone. This bathroom also serves the buffet and the Black Rock restaurant. There is a second bathroom near the pool. If you have any type of mobility issues keep in mind that you must take steps to get to the beach. Very limited entertainment in the evenings. Taxi cost is expensive. We went from the resort to town and the cost was $7 per person plus tip for a five-minute ride. So, four of us spent $28 plus tip for a five-minute cab ride. I would rate the resort as a solid 3. Has potential with updates and training. We had an ok time. I am not sure how it gets so many glowing reviews. Would I return to this resort – No. Would I recommend this resort – No. Read less
